Miroslav Vitous, the acclaimed Czech bassist and composer, delivers a captivating jazz experience with his self-titled album "Miroslav Vitous Group," released on February 1, 1981, under the prestigious ECM Records label. Clocking in at 47 minutes, this album is a testament to Vitous' mastery and his ability to blend intricate compositions with spontaneous improvisation.
The album features eight tracks, each offering a unique journey through the world of contemporary jazz. From the introspective "When Face Gets Pale" to the dynamic "Interplay," and the soothing "Sleeping Beauty," Vitous and his group weave a tapestry of sound that is both sophisticated and accessible. The title track, "Number Six," showcases the band's tight ensemble playing and Vitous' virtuosic bass work.
The Miroslav Vitous Group, featuring top-tier musicians, brings a rich palette of textures and timbres to the album. The interplay between the instruments is a highlight, with each member contributing to the collective sound while maintaining their individual voices. The album's production is crisp and clear, allowing every nuance of the performance to shine through.
